"I have this top in 2 different sizes, and 2 different colours. Really nice tops, but I'm still in between sizes. I hover between a 1x and 2x (size 16/18) - so I originally purchased a 1x. It was very long and very oversized (too oversized for me I think), but nice. I sized down to the XL for the next one, but the seam under my chest hits too high (I have a 40G bust and typically wear bras with no underwire), so the "poofy" part under the seam starts right on my chest, instead of where it should be - under. All this to say, I would caution those with a larger bust against sizing down, even though it's a super flowy and oversized shirt."
